Endava Management Efficiency

The company has return on total asset (ROA) of 0.069 % which means that it generated a profit of $0.069 on every $100 spent on assets. This is way below average. Similarly, it shows a return on stockholder's equity (ROE) of 0.1205 %, meaning that it created $0.1205 on every $100 dollars invested by stockholders. Endava's management efficiency ratios could be used to measure how well Endava manages its routine affairs as well as how well it operates its assets and liabilities.
The company currently holds 69.01 M in liabilities with Debt to Equity (D/E) ratio of 0.13, which may suggest the company is not taking enough advantage from borrowing. Endava has a current ratio of 2.62, suggesting that it is liquid enough and is able to pay its financial obligations when due. Endava plc provides technology services for clients in the consumer products, healthcare, mobility, and retail verticals in Europe, Latin America, North America, and internationally. Endava plc was founded in 2000 and is headquartered in London, the United Kingdom. Endava Plc is traded on New York Stock Exchange in the United States. Endava (DAVA) is traded on New York Stock Exchange in USA. It is located in 125 Old Broad Street, London, United Kingdom, EC2N 1AR and employs 11,755 people. Endava is listed under Business Services category by Fama And French industry classification.
